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
795695320 35333601 67758253532 659463994 7666
0223 6437 944013646
0223 6437 944013646
19228542 16542 4493 201103506
All about undefined
Interested in learning more?
0223 6437 944013646
19228542 16542 4493 201103506
See more
3892 3226993 884403371
774369343 904387900 15331
See more
3553 84829684 56
463491 091 804479
See more